The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ies requiring ActionScript 2.0 skills.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ited ActionScript 2.0 over the 6 months leading up to 3 August 2025,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
3 Aug 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 726 821 864
Rank change year-on-year +95 +43 +408
Permanent jobs citing ActionScript 2.0 2 6 4
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the UK 0.003% 0.007% 0.005%
As % of the Programming Languages category 0.012% 0.023% 0.013%
Number of salaries quoted 1 1 2
10th Percentile - - £40,750
25th Percentile £43,500 £72,500 £45,625
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£44,000 £75,000 £55,000
Median % change year-on-year -41.33% +36.36% +4.76%
75th Percentile £44,500 £77,500 £63,125
90th Percentile - - £67,250
UK excluding London median annual salary - - £40,000
% change year-on-year - - -23.81%
